Pobiera, dla określonej lokalizacji, bieżące informacje o użyciu zasobów obliczeniowych, a także limity zasobów obliczeniowych w ramach subskrypcji.
GET https://management.azure.com/subscriptions/{subscriptionId}/providers/Microsoft.Compute/locations/{location}/usages?api-version=2024-03-01
Parametry identyfikatora URI
Nazwa |
W |
Wymagane |
Typ |
Opis |
location
|
path |
True
|
string
|
Lokalizacja, dla której jest odpytywane użycie zasobów.
Wzorzec wyrażenia regularnego: ^[-\w\._]+$
|
subscriptionId
|
path |
True
|
string
|
Poświadczenia subskrypcji, które jednoznacznie identyfikują subskrypcję platformy Microsoft Azure. Identyfikator subskrypcji stanowi część identyfikatora URI dla każdego wywołania usługi.
|
api-version
|
query |
True
|
string
|
Wersja interfejsu API klienta.
|

from azure.identity import DefaultAzureCredential
from azure.mgmt.compute import ComputeManagementClient
"""
# PREREQUISITES
pip install azure-identity
pip install azure-mgmt-compute
# USAGE
python usage_list_maximum_set_gen.py
Before run the sample, please set the values of the client ID, tenant ID and client secret
of the AAD application as environment variables: AZURE_CLIENT_ID, AZURE_TENANT_ID,
AZURE_CLIENT_SECRET. For more info about how to get the value, please see:
https://docs.microsoft.com/azure/active-directory/develop/howto-create-service-principal-portal
"""
def main():
client = ComputeManagementClient(
credential=DefaultAzureCredential(),
subscription_id="{subscription-id}",
)
response = client.usage.list(
location="4_.",
)
for item in response:
print(item)
# x-ms-original-file: specification/compute/resource-manager/Microsoft.Compute/ComputeRP/stable/2024-03-01/examples/computeRPCommonExamples/Usage_List_MaximumSet_Gen.json
if __name__ == "__main__":
main()

ListUsagesResult
Odpowiedź operacji Lista użycia.
Nazwa |
Typ |
Opis |
nextLink
|
string
|
Identyfikator URI do pobrania następnej strony informacji o użyciu zasobów obliczeniowych. Wywołaj metodę ListNext(), aby pobrać następną stronę informacji o użyciu zasobów obliczeniowych.
|
value
|
Usage[]
|
Lista użycia zasobów obliczeniowych.
|
Usage
Opisuje użycie zasobów obliczeniowych.
Nazwa |
Typ |
Opis |
currentValue
|
integer
|
Bieżące użycie zasobu.
|
limit
|
integer
|
Maksymalne dozwolone użycie zasobu.
|
name
|
UsageName
|
Nazwa typu użycia.
|
unit
|
UsageUnit
|
Wyliczenie opisujące jednostkę miary użycia.
